Ultrahigh Energy Storage Performance of BiFeO3‐BaTiO3 Flexible

A flexible BiFeO 3-BaTiO 3 (BF-BT) capacitor exhibits a total energy density of 43.5 J cm −3 and an efficiency of 66.7% and maintains good energy storage performance over a wide temperature range (20–200 °C) and under large bending deformation (bending radii ≈ 2 mm). Enhanced energy storage performance in 0.9NBT-0.1BFO thin film

Enhanced recoverable energy density of 44 J/cm 3, with a good thermal stability of energy storage density over temperature range of 40–180 °C, has been achieved in 0.9NBT-0.1BFO films. It is found that the introduction of BFO causes high polarization due to the existence of stereo-chemically active lone pair electrics in Bi 3+ .

Ultrahigh Energy Storage Performance of Flexible BMT‐Based

Especially in the 1.5% Mn-BMT 0.7 film capacitor, an ultrahigh energy storage density of 124 J cm-3 and an outstanding efficiency of 77% are obtained, which is one of the best energy storage performances recorded for ferroelectric capacitors. Thin-Film Batteries: Fundamental and Applications

Thin-film batteries are solid-state batteries comprising the anode, the cathode, the electrolyte and the separator. They are nano-millimeter-sized batteries made of solid electrodes and solid electrolytes. Multilayer PZT 95/5 Antiferroelectric Film Energy Storage Devices

An energy density of 3 J cm −3 is successfully achieved with giant power density on the order of 2 MW cm −3, which is four orders of magnitude higher than that of any other type of energy storage device. The outputs of multilayer structures can be precisely controlled by the parameters of the ferroelectric layer and the number of layers.

Superior dielectric energy storage performance for high

The dielectric energy storage performance of HBPDA-BAPB manifests better temperature stability than CBDA-BAPB and HPMDA-BAPB from RT to 200 °C, mainly due to the exceptionally high and stable charge–discharge efficiency of >98.5 %. This allows HBPDA-BAPB to have a relatively low energy loss density within a wide operating temperature range.

Does ultra-thin N24 film improve energy storage performance?

Ultimately, in the ultra-thin N24 film, with each layer having a thickness of 6.7 nm, we achieved a remarkable enhancement of energy storage performance, with Wrec reaching 65.8 J/cm −3 and efficiency reaching 72.3%. 2. Experimental 2.1. Synthesis of BiFeO 3 and SrTiO 3 precursors

Can dielectric energy storage films be used for fast charging capacitors?

The rapid progress in microelectronic devices has brought growing focus on fast charging-discharging capacitors utilizing dielectric energy storage films. However, the energy density of these dielectric films remains a critical limitation due to the inherent negative correlation between their maximum polarization (Pmax) and breakdown strength (Eb).
